I actually have extra tickets on my account due to family members who had to cancel their trip earlier this year. I used them to make advance FP for our trip and then reassigned them to us so we could just swipe our MB instead. 2 things to keep in mind
1. You can only move them over one at a time after finishing your first three FP and you must move it prior to the FP start time (it won't allow you to reassign once the FP window has started)
2. You cannot obtain any additional FP with the main ticket/AP (the one you actually used to enter the park) while you are reassigning the ones from the extra ticket (since you can only have 1 at a time after the first three). You can however make another FP with the extra ticket once you have transferred a FP to the primary ticket using the extra ticket to generate a new 3rd FP. One issue to keep in mind is with parks that have FP tiering. Until you use the 3 original FP it will not allow you to schedule another tier 1 at the same park. (EDITED TO ADD ONCE YOU REASSIGN THE TIER ONE FP TO THE MAIN TICKET IT SHOULD THEN ALLOW YOU TO SCHEDULE A NEW TIER ONE ATTRACTION.) You also can't schedule it with your main ticket unless you would use it before needing to reassign the next FP from the extra ticket. I mention this because I know a lot of people like to try to pick up things like fantasmic, illuminations, etc as 4th/5th FP. You can't obtain those until you are done reassigning the FP from the extra ticket

Ok so you said you have an AP. Go into MDE and make a FP. Then pull up the FP. It will have a modify option at the top (to change attraction, time, etc) and at the bottom it will show who is included in the FP. It will say change Party there as well. You click that then select who you wish to reassign the fast pass to
